A Pry Bar Set is a collection of tools designed for prying, lifting, and removing objects or materials. Typically made of sturdy metal, these bars come in various sizes and shapes, allowing users to tackle a range of tasks, from opening crates and lifting heavy items to separating materials during construction or repair projects. The set often includes different types of pry bars, such as flat bars, wrecking bars, and nail pullers, making it a versatile addition to any toolbox for both professionals and DIY enthusiasts.

The Features
1. Variety of Sizes: The set usually includes pry bars in different lengths and widths, allowing for versatility in various tasks.
2. Durable Material: Pry bars are typically made from high-strength steel or other durable metals, ensuring they can withstand heavy use and torque without bending or breaking.
3. Ergonomic Design: Many pry bars are designed with comfortable grips or shaped ends, providing better leverage and reducing hand fatigue during use.
4. Multiple Types: A Pry Bar Set often contains different types of pry bars, such as flat bars for lifting and wedging, wrecking bars for heavy-duty tasks, and nail pullers for extracting nails.
5. Easy to Use: The design of pry bars allows for straightforward operation, making them accessible for both professionals and DIY enthusiasts.
6. Portable Storage: Sets typically come with a storage case or organizer, making it easy to keep the tools together and transport them as needed.
7. Versatile Applications: Pry bars are useful in various fields, including construction, woodworking, and automotive repair, making them a practical addition to any toolkit.
Application Area
1. Construction Projects: Pry bars are used to lift and move heavy materials, such as beams, plywood, or concrete blocks during building or renovation.
2. Demolition Work: They are essential for breaking apart structures, removing nails, or prying off boards and panels during demolition tasks.
3. Automotive Repair: Pry bars can be used to carefully remove car parts or to separate components without causing damage, making them useful in automotive repair.
4. Flooring Installation: In flooring projects, pry bars assist in lifting old flooring materials or aligning new planks for a proper fit.
5. Furniture Assembly and Disassembly: They help in safely taking apart or assembling furniture without damaging the surfaces, especially when dealing with tightly fitted components.
6. Gardening and Landscaping: Pry bars can aid in lifting rocks, uprooting plants, or breaking apart soil in gardening and landscaping projects.
7. Rescue Operations: In emergency situations, pry bars can be used by first responders to open locked doors or access trapped individuals.
8. General Repair and Maintenance: They are useful for various home improvement tasks, such as prying off wall fixtures or opening paint cans.
